Compartir a través de


Chart.ActivateEvent (Evento)

Se produce cuando se activa el control Chart.

Espacio de nombres:  Microsoft.Office.Tools.Excel
Ensamblado:  Microsoft.Office.Tools.Excel (en Microsoft.Office.Tools.Excel.dll)

Sintaxis

'Declaración
Event ActivateEvent As ChartEvents_ActivateEventHandler
event ChartEvents_ActivateEventHandler ActivateEvent

Ejemplos

En el siguiente ejemplo de código se crea un control Chart con un controlador para el evento ActivateEvent que muestra un cuadro de mensaje cuando se activa el gráfico.

WithEvents ActivateChart As Microsoft.Office.Tools.Excel.Chart

Private Sub DisplayWhenActivated()
    Me.Range("A1", "A5").Value2 = 22
    Me.Range("B1", "B5").Value2 = 55

    ActivateChart = Me.Controls.AddChart(Me.Range("D2", "H12"), _
        "ActivateChart")
    ActivateChart.SetSourceData(Me.Range("A1", "B5"), _
        Excel.XlRowCol.xlColumns)
    ActivateChart.ChartType = Excel.XlChartType.xl3DColumn
End Sub

Sub ActivateChart_ActivateEvent() Handles ActivateChart.ActivateEvent
    MsgBox("The chart was activated.")
End Sub
private void DisplayWhenActivated()
{
    this.Range["A1", "A5"].Value2 = 22;
    this.Range["B1", "B5"].Value2 = 55;

    Microsoft.Office.Tools.Excel.Chart chart1 =
        this.Controls.AddChart(this.Range["D2", "H12"], 
        "chart1");
    chart1.SetSourceData(this.Range["A1", "B5"], 
        Excel.XlRowCol.xlColumns);
    chart1.ChartType = Excel.XlChartType.xl3DColumn;

    chart1.ActivateEvent +=
        new Excel.ChartEvents_ActivateEventHandler(
        chart1_ActivateEvent);
}

void chart1_ActivateEvent()
{
    MessageBox.Show("The chart was activated.");
}

Seguridad de .NET Framework

Vea también

Referencia

Chart Interfaz

Microsoft.Office.Tools.Excel (Espacio de nombres)